Re: Facebook is not for kids
What a great post! So many parents don't take this risks seriously and it is very scary. When my kids are old enough, the computer will be in the family room and everything they do will be monitored. in my opinion a child has no right to privacy on the internet when they are not fully aware of the potential dangers that chatting with a "friend" can entail. Better safe than sorry is the way to go, even if the kids get angry about their lack of privacy. If parents talk about the dangers and expalin what is allowed and let their children know their interent time will be monitored, I want to believe that the kids will be that much more responsible.

Re: Facebook is not for kids
It's a made-up story (the original authors even mentioned that, but it got lost in the InterWebs...) http://www.snopes.com/horrors/parental/shannon.asp
It's still a good message though about making sure DC don't give out important information.
